Hot pepper 'Sugar Rush Peach' (Capsicum baccatum) , Offered by Les Gardiens - Ferme Alternative

Sugar Rush Peach is an exceptionally fruity and sweet pepper, combining moderate heat with tropical aromas . Like other Aji varieties, it offers a unique flavor with a subtle sour and sweet touch. Its spiciness, around 50,000 SHU , ranks it among the medium-hot peppers, perfect for a wide variety of culinary uses.

This variety is very prolific and requires a long growing season to reach its full potential. The first flowers appear early in the season , and the fruits begin to ripen mid-season , offering a generous and continuous production.

The elongated fruits, about 10 cm (4 inches), turn from pale green to a gorgeous peach hue when ripe . Their thick, juicy flesh makes them perfect for salsas, roasting and stuffed dishes , although there are no limits to their uses in cooking .

The plants, which can reach over 1.5 metres (5 feet) in height , are vigorous and very productive , often requiring stakes to support their abundant harvest .

Cultivation method:

Sow seeds in early March , about 8 to 10 weeks before the last frost . Germination usually takes 7 to 14 days , with an optimum temperature between 22 and 28°C . When the seedlings reach 4 to 6 true leaves , transplant them into larger pots before acclimating them to the outdoors.

Plant them in the ground or in a pot , in rich, well-drained soil , with full sun exposure . Moderate and regular watering as well as fertilization every 2 to 3 weeks will allow optimal growth and abundant production.

The tall, fruit-laden plants require staking to prevent the branches from bending under their weight. Harvesting begins mid-season , with the fruit gradually developing its characteristic peach hue and exceptionally sweet, fruity taste .

Container growing: ideal for cooler climates

Sugar Rush Peach can be grown in pots , provided you have a container of at least 10 to 15 liters , a sunny exposure of 6 to 8 hours per day and regular watering . A balanced fertilization will guarantee an abundant production even in a restricted space .

Use and special features:

Thanks to its sweet and fruity taste , this pepper is perfect for spicy sauces, chutneys, homemade salsas and exotic dishes . It is also excellent in jam, fermented sauce or simply roasted to reveal all its aromatic richness.
